This film shows us a slice of Australian work life as globalisation takes over. The workers in a small shoe factory, having grown up with the "job for life" paradigm, are examined by an efficiency expert called in by the boss, a man who wants to "modernise" without cutting staff.
Many well-known Australian actors appear in this film. It is a gentle and sympathetic look at the effects of economic change. The film also has comic moments where adolescent boys try to ask out a good-looking girl without much success.

As an American who lived in Australia for about 3 years, I found that this film captured a lot of "Australianisms" that are hard to pinpoint, but are definitely from the Australian culture and different than the US culture. Probably the most noticeable to me was the worker vs management mentality that is so much more exaggerated in Oz. One of the most ironic things I found about their culture was how much they protested that, unlike England, there was no class system down under. But, to me as an outsider it seemed very class driven but instead of upper and lower classes they were blue collar and white collar.
Overall a touching film which I always wonder how much is going right over the heads of Americans.

- TriviaToni Collette's feature-film debut playing Carey's best friend Wendy Robinson.
- GoofsThe last scene shows Carey and Wendy on the house roof with the West Gate Bridge in the background. The film is set in the 1960s but construction of the bridge only started in 1968 with the bridge being completed in 1978.
